| Aspect | Remote Nursing Scheduler | Remote Medical Office Coordinator |
|---|
| Credentials | Typically requires nursing or healthcare scheduling experience | Requires administrative and healthcare office management skills |
| Work Environment | Healthcare facilities, clinics, hospitals (remote roles) | Medical offices, clinics, healthcare organizations (remote roles) |
| Employer & Industry | Hospitals, clinics, healthcare providers | Medical practices, healthcare organizations |
| Common Search Intent | Scheduling nurses remotely, healthcare staffing | Managing medical office tasks remotely, administrative support |
The Remote Nursing Scheduler primarily focuses on coordinating nursing staff schedules within healthcare settings, requiring healthcare-specific knowledge. In contrast, the Remote Medical Office Coordinator handles broader administrative tasks in medical offices, often involving patient records and appointment management. Both roles are essential in healthcare but differ in scope and required expertise.
